Output 84544553d54c7a15f3129ad63678c141fcd221b897376f296ee425726abf6f3e:56

value
793041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 771cfce6e1297146470608f88f98437a88fc4012 OP_EQUAL
address
3CYq4V9GShCAiCbsPRtz1ygyCCzUwcD8wz
transaction
84544553d54c7a15f3129ad63678c141fcd221b897376f296ee425726abf6f3e
spent
true